Indian Institute of Technology (BHU) Varanasi is a premier public technical university in Varanasi, Uttar Pradesh. Established in 1919 and gaining IIT status in 2012, it is renowned for academic excellence in engineering and interdisciplinary fields. Located on a sprawling 1300-acre campus, the institute offers diverse programs and achieves strong placements, ranking 10th in Engineering by NIRF 2024.

About the Specialization

What is Industrial Management at Indian Institute of Technology (BHU) Varanasi Varanasi?

This Industrial Management Ph.D. program at IIT (BHU) Varanasi focuses on advanced research and theoretical frameworks in managing industrial operations, supply chains, technology, and organizational dynamics. It addresses critical challenges faced by Indian manufacturing and service sectors, aiming to foster innovation and efficiency. The program emphasizes interdisciplinary approaches to solve complex business problems within the Indian industrial landscape.

Who Should Apply?

This program is ideal for candidates holding a Master''''s degree in Management, Engineering, or Sciences, possessing a strong academic record and a passion for deep research. It caters to fresh graduates aspiring for academic or R&D careers, as well as working professionals in industry seeking to contribute to knowledge creation and solve real-world industrial challenges in India.

Why Choose This Course?

Graduates of this program can expect to secure positions as faculty in top business schools and engineering institutes, or as R&D specialists and consultants in leading Indian and multinational corporations. Typical salary ranges for fresh Ph.D. graduates in academia or industry can be between INR 8-20 LPA, with significant growth trajectories in leadership and research roles across various Indian companies and public sector undertakings.

Program Structure and Curriculum

Eligibility:

  • Master’s degree in Management/Engineering/Technology/Sciences/Humanities/Social Sciences or allied subjects with a minimum of 60% marks (or 6.0/10 CGPA) for Gen/Gen-EWS/OBC candidates and 55% aggregate marks (or 5.5/10 CGPA) for SC/ST/PwD candidates from a recognized Institute/University. Candidates from IITs/IISc with B.Tech. degree or equivalent having 8.0/10 CPI and above are also eligible. Candidates must have qualified a national level examination like UGC/CSIR-NET, GATE, GPAT, etc., or be eligible for Institute Assistantship through qualified GATE/NET-JRF, or be a sponsored candidate with two years of experience.

Duration: Minimum 2-3 years, Maximum 7 years
